Die Tianshan Glaciological Station was established in 1959. At present, the station consists of a base (2130 m a.s.l.) and a high mountain station (3545 m a.s.l.). It is the only station focusing glaciers as the main research target and with versatile observational parameters of long term sequences in China. Facilities of the station are well equipped including low temperature laboratory, library and meeting hall, etc. Much attention has been paid to research on glaciology, glacial hydrology and meteorology, glacier physics as well as cold region’s hydrology, while great efforts have also been made on the monitoring and PGPI program. The station has become a multidisciplinary base for international cooperation, scientist training and instrument test. Through World Glacier Monitoring Service at Zurich some data obtained at the station are made world wide public, reflecting the international character of the station.
